70% to passDuring a period of "whiteout", you should expect which of the following?
The correct answer is B) Lack of ability to estimate distance. During a period of "whiteout" conditions, when visibility is severely reduced due to heavy snowfall or blowing snow, it becomes extremely difficult to accurately judge distances. The lack of visual cues and contrast makes it challenging to perceive depth and spatial relationships, leading to a decreased ability to estimate distances accurately. The other options are incorrect because: A) Snowfall or blowing snow is the cause of whiteout conditions, not the expected outcome. C) Hazy horizons and mirage effects are more associated with other weather phenomena, not necessarily whiteout. D) The harsh contrast between sun-illuminated snow and the background is a common characteristic of whiteout conditions, but it does not directly impact the ability to estimate distance.
